As the yr 2020 comes to a close, the COVID-19 pandemic proceeds to influence college student understanding and lifetime, and numerous pupils are obtaining it more and more complicated to push ahead in the “new ordinary.”
To aid students sense a sense of group and assist in a risk-free, virtual house, team at Arizona Point out University’s Institute for Humanities Analysis have created the University student Stories Undertaking.

“The ‘new normal’ has improved the university working experience for pupils,” said Barbara Dente, Institute for Humanities Exploration company operations expert.
“This undertaking is intended to aid students consider pen to paper, in a traditional perception, and check out their thoughts on subject areas that are affecting them as students and men and women in today’s planet. They then have a world platform to share their views and tips with their fellow ASU students.”
Here’s how the undertaking operates:
• Starting Dec. 15, the Institute for Humanities Study will present day-to-day prompts on the task webpage to inspire pupils to generate, draw or generate notebook entries with any medium they select.
• Learners who want to take part can sign-up on the net to receive a totally free undertaking notebook to history their responses.
• Students are not obligated to abide by each individual prompt and can take part at any amount they choose. If they post a photograph of their entry with the hashtag #StudentStoriesASU on Facebook, Twitter or Instagram, they will be entered to earn giveaways that will be dispersed by the Institute for Humanities Exploration.
“One factor that is seriously difficult for learners proper now is that they simply cannot interact with pals and classmates like they utilized to,” reported Lauren Whitby, marketing and communications specialist senior at the Institute for Humanities Research.
“We’re hoping that the job hashtag will help students stay in touch and be motivated by fellow students’ crafting and drawings.”
Prompts will run through Feb. 15. Free task notebooks are confined, but any person can participate by subsequent the prompts on the challenge webpage and putting up images of their entries.
Even though the Institute for Humanities Research ordinarily has worked primarily with school and graduate students, the institute felt a obligation to assist all college students through the making an attempt months forward.
“This is an opportunity for the IHR to exhibit up for students every day more than the winter crack and into the new year, to hear to their stories, and to discover from their ordeals,” said Celina Osuna, Institute for Humanities Research coordinator and Desert Humanities assistant director.
